There are many forms of football some of which are hundreds of years old. There are also similar ball games which were never called football that fit the description of a ball game played on foot. However, the question is specifically about a code of football known as soccer therefore I will answer that question. The rules of Soccer (Association football) were written by a man called Ebenezer C. Morley in 1863. Morley was the first secretary of the 'Football Association' in England who were attempting to standardise the many forms of football being played at the time. Morley based his 'Laws of the game' on ' Cambridge rules' football first drafted at Cambridge University in 1848. Ultimately they failed to standardise football because some of the Football Association founder members could not agree on the rules. They decided to develop Rugby school football instead and in 1871 delivered Rugby Union Football.
